080318 Mooresville parish salutesMOORESVILLE — Good friends never say “goodbye,” they simply say, “See you soon!”

This was the sentiment of hundreds of St. Therese parishioners who bid their appreciation and care for Father Henry Tutuwan, who has been assigned by Bishop Peter Jugis as pastor of St. Benedict the Moor Church in Winston-Salem.

Father Tutuwan had a short tenure at St. Therese Church, but he touched the heart of the parish with his energy, enthusiasm and great love of God. Before he left the parish earlier this month, parishioners offered support to his home diocese through donations of more than $15,000 to the Cameroon Education Fund.

This fund provides education, food, housing and medical care for thousands of displaced people from the English-speaking region of Cameroon because of recent conflicts.

080318 Sparta KnightsSPARTA — A Knights of Columbus admission degree was held and a roundtable formed July 22 at St. Frances of Rome Mission in Sparta.

Ten Knights received the First Degree of the order. This began the formation of a roundtable connected to the St. Francis of Assisi Council 16839 in Jefferson. Shown with the new Knights are the officers who conducted the degree.
